Study Summary

This trial will test if a lozenge can improve oral health by changing the bacteria in the mouth.

Who is the study for?
This trial is for English-speaking adults in the US with at least 20 natural teeth, who can follow instructions and consent to participate. It's not for pregnant individuals, those on recent antibiotics or with major oral diseases, cancer patients, or anyone planning significant diet/lifestyle changes.Check my eligibility
What is being tested?
The study examines if VRx MyBiotics Oral Lozenges can improve oral microbiome health. Participants will use these lozenges and their effects on the mouth's microbial community will be assessed.See study design
What are the potential side effects?
Potential side effects are not detailed but may include reactions to ingredients like tapioca, peppermint, or sweet potato which are present in the lozenges.
